Output 6c25a1b92bc42196e61f7d73e364b491206a000a85fac7fab06a020cd38f6226:25

value
561411456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2bd21b886f143e7e6af2aca4e57bbd0c3966cd1 OP_EQUAL
address
3GXVxisQvr6o5XE4J8u5YrStWnBPYvJiSJ
transaction
6c25a1b92bc42196e61f7d73e364b491206a000a85fac7fab06a020cd38f6226
confirmations
375486
spent
true